Output 2faf8020edbe17a9a00119279c44c74a0a1154e3eaf1630ddf476ee0ff3b2f43:18

value
17448331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 03a501842a7c79edcb649751076438f90272b195 OP_EQUAL
address
322HcvzhksSBmkce74iafgaPjvrCbtq3Lk
transaction
2faf8020edbe17a9a00119279c44c74a0a1154e3eaf1630ddf476ee0ff3b2f43